在Excel中,使用VBA(Visual Basic for Applications)可以轻松创建个性化的工作表按钮,这些按钮可以大大提升你的办公效率。以下是一步一步的指南,带你深入了解如何实现这一功能。
1. 准备工作
在开始之前,确保你已经打开了Excel,并且对VBA有一定的了解。如果你是VBA新手,可以简单了解一些VBA的基础知识,比如如何打开VBA编辑器。
2. 打开VBA编辑器
要打开VBA编辑器,你可以通过以下两种方式之一:
- 按下
Alt + F11快捷键。 - 在Excel的菜单栏中,点击“视图”选项卡,然后选择“开发者”选项卡,最后点击“Visual Basic”。
3. 创建新模块
在VBA编辑器中,右键点击“VBAProject(你的工作簿名称)”,选择“插入” > “模块”,这样就可以创建一个新的模块来编写你的代码。
4. 编写按钮创建代码
以下是一个简单的VBA代码示例,用于创建一个按钮,并为其添加一个点击事件:
Sub CreateButton()
Dim btn As Button
Set btn = Sheet1.Buttons.Add(100, 100, 100, 50)
With btn
.Caption = "我的按钮"
.OnAction = "Button_Click"
.ShapeRange.Interior.Color = RGB(255, 0, 0)
.ShapeRange.Font.Color = RGB(255, 255, 255)
End With
End Sub
Sub Button_Click()
MsgBox "按钮被点击了!"
End Sub
这段代码会在名为“Sheet1”的工作表中创建一个红色的按钮,按钮上显示“我的按钮”,点击按钮会弹出一个消息框。
5. 运行代码
在VBA编辑器中,按下 F5 键或点击“运行”按钮来执行CreateButton子程序。
6. 个性化按钮
你可以根据需要调整按钮的位置、大小、颜色和文本。以下是一些可以调整的属性:
.Left和.Top:设置按钮的左上角位置。.Width和.Height:设置按钮的宽度和高度。.ShapeRange.Interior.Color:设置按钮的背景颜色。.ShapeRange.Font.Color:设置按钮文本的颜色。.Caption:设置按钮上显示的文本。
7. 保存并使用按钮
创建按钮后,你可以关闭VBA编辑器,回到Excel界面。现在,你应该能在Sheet1中看到你创建的按钮。你可以通过点击这个按钮来触发你定义的事件,比如运行一个宏或打开一个新工作表。
总结
通过使用VBA,你可以轻松地在Excel中创建个性化的工作表按钮,这不仅可以让你的工作更加有趣,还能显著提高你的办公效率。尝试使用上述步骤和代码,为你的Excel工作表增添一些个性化的元素吧!
